Frequently Asked Questions

How do McNeese State University and Maria College of Albany compare?
McNeese State University (Lake Charles, LA) has an acceptance rate of 78.3%, in-state tuition of $8,489, and median 10-year earnings of $46,453. Maria College of Albany (Albany, NY) has an acceptance rate of 44.5%, in-state tuition of $18,740, and median 10-year earnings of $55,458.
Which school has higher graduate earnings, McNeese State University or Maria College of Albany?
Maria College of Albany graduates earn more at 10 years out, with a median of $55,458 vs $46,453. Source: U.S. Department of Education College Scorecard.
Which school is more affordable, McNeese State University or Maria College of Albany?
Based on average net price (after grants and scholarships), McNeese State University is the more affordable option at $12,493 per year versus $13,082.
Which school has a better 4-year graduation rate?
McNeese State University has the higher 4-year graduation rate: 49.5% vs 34.1%.
